## Authentication — ScanBridge

ScanBridge connects our handheld barcode scanners to the Cratefox inventory service. Every request needs an API key in the request header — no key, no scans, simple as that. Keys rotate monthly, so if scans suddenly 401, that's probably why. Don't hardcode the key in the firmware; pull it from the config store. The current key is below.

app token of fajop-fahif = qvz4-AnML

### Proctoring queue behavior

The Vigilsit proctoring queue assigns incoming exam sessions to available reviewers, and its behavior under load is governed entirely by the constants below. On-call should know: when the queue depth exceeds the shed threshold, new sessions fall back to recorded-only mode rather than failing outright, so a page about dropped sessions usually means the thresholds need review, not a restart. Timeouts are in seconds, depths are session counts. The current production values are these.

tuning constants:
RATE_LIMITS = {
    "wenwyn": 5,
    "druael": 1,
}

Night-shift staff: Floor 4 of the Tellhaven Building opens this week. After 21:00, access is via the rear stairwell only; the lifts are locked out overnight during the settling period. Complete a walk-through of the new floor once per shift and log it. The stairwell keypad accepts the code below.

badge for yahop-fawep: bdg-XBKXI-68071

## Tuning

The receipt mailer (Almsgate) batches donation receipts and sends through the Thornquay relay. On-call: if the queue backs up, resist the urge to crank batch size — the relay rate-limits per connection, and bigger batches just mean bigger retries. Scale worker count first, then shorten the flush interval. Dedupe window must stay longer than the retry horizon or donors get duplicate receipts, which generates tickets. All knobs live in one place and are read at worker start. Current production values follow.

tuning table, kajop-yafof:
QUOTAS = {
    "wenath": 10,
    "ulaael": 5,
}

**New starter — day one: bike cage and parking.** Walk the starter past the east gate, show them the intercom for out-of-hours entry, and explain that the bike cage at Mossfen Court locks automatically at 19:00. Car gates open on badge tap only. Until their personal badge arrives, they should use the temporary gate code that follows.

turnstile pass: bdg-YEOZLM-79341408